(|September 2007 - by Ben Versteegt|)
Stardates:

- 2393.05.23

Locations of the (crew of the) USS Atlantis:

- Near the Romulan Neutral Zone and Lysian territory.
- On the USS Birnam, near the Romulan Neutral Zone and Lysian territory.

Summary:

- 2393.05.23:

Having had his memories altered by the Ullian telepath Dobin, Captain Torn believed that the Lysians were an enemy of the Federation. Under the assumption that all of his crew had been influenced by Lysian mind control, the Captain ordered his senior officers (except of course the Away Team on the Birnam) to report to the conference room, where Dobin would 'liberate' their minds. As soon as everyone had assembled and Dobin started to put false memories in the minds of the senior staff, Lieutenant Jomorr and Ensign Quinto noticed what Dobin was doing -- Jomorr noticed because he was a Ullian telepath himself, and Quinto figured it out because his brain damage prevented Dobin from accurately tinkering with his mind. Realising that Captain Torn was already completely under Dobin's influence, Jomorr and Quinto did the only thing they could: they ran.

The rest of the senior crew was already in Dobin's iron grip: their memories were being altered, and soon they, too, believed that the Lysian Central Command had to be destroyed in order to save the Federation. Nothing appeared to stand in the way of the Atlantis completing the mission the Birnam had started -- except, maybe, Jomorr and Quinto, who, having fled to the science labs, found in Ensign Sorek (who had not been at the meeting) a kindred spirit. Together, the three of them concentrated on a way to prevent the Atlantis from ever reaching the Lysian Central Command.

On board the Birnam, meanwhile, the Away Team had figured out that something was wrong. The Atlantis had jumped to warp, leaving their officers on the Birnam behind. ACEO Conners had a plan to get the Birnam's warp engines back on line while at the same time tricking the computer into locking the Birnam's crew out of their own systems, but he couldn't make the necessary modifications with the entire Birnam security department, led by Lieutenant McKnight, watching him carefully.

In an attempt to create a diversion, Commander Velden and Doctor O'Gallagher accessed one of the neurogenic field generators with which the Birnam crew had previously been brainwashed, and programmed it to transmit a single thought to everyone in the engine room: the thought of Starfleet troops attempting to take over the Birnam from the shuttle bay. Hopefully, that would make the Birnam security teams run towards the shuttle bay instead of standing guard in Engineering.

Unfortunately, the implanted thought affected the Atlantis security teams stationed in the Birnam's Engineering as well. They grew overconfident, which made the Birnam security teams even more nervous. Within seconds, the two sides were once again aiming weapons at each other. In the end, Commander Velden managed to convince Lieutenant McKnight, STC of the Birnam, to lay down their weapons. As the Atlantis security officers took the Birnam security teams away to lock them up in the mess hall, Commander Velden learned that Conners' modifications had been completed. The situation wasn't looking so bleak any more.

On the Atlantis, however, things were looking more grim, as two-thirds of the crew assembled in Shuttle Bay One at 2300 hours, as ordered by Captain Torn. There, Dobin placed false memories in the minds of everyone present. Now, most of the Atlantis crew is convinced of the Lysian threat -- they believe that destroying the Lysian Central Command is critical to the survival of the Federation, and they will not abort their mission for anything or anyone. Will the Away Team on the Birnam get to the Atlantis in time to stop them? Or does all hope lie with the attaché to the Ambassador, Demetrius, who has managed to escape Dobin's mind control? But even if he meets up with Sorek, Quinto and Jomorr, what can the four of them do to stop an entire Starship?
